# Runbook: Flaky DNS in ResolverNet

Symptom: intermittent NXDOMAIN for internal hosts behind Quillbox's edge resolver. Usually shows up as timeouts in Hopline's health checks, roughly every 10–15 minutes.

First steps: check resolver pod restarts. If restarts > 3 in the last hour, fail over to the secondary zone in Marrowfield. Do not flush the cache first — we need it for diagnosis. Capture a dig trace and attach it to the incident channel.

The resolver's active configuration values are listed below for reference.

service settings:
[istax]
port = 9090
team = sormir
host = istax.ferradyn.corp
region = central-2
access_code = ac_447e33
timeout_ms = 250

**Alert: waveform-preview-timeout**

Heads up, plugin folks: this alert fires when the Soundgrain preview renderer takes over two seconds to draw a waveform. Usually it means your plugin is feeding uncompressed buffers into the preview hook — downsample first. If you've done that and still see timeouts, we'd love a repro case.

alerts address for kafof-bagag: kasael@olvarqdyn.corp

Reviewer, quick one before you approve the import PR: the nightly CatalogueFerry job that pulls records into the Hollowgate library system has been failing since Tuesday because the credential for the internal records service expired. Nobody noticed because the job swallows auth errors — I've added a loud failure path in this change, please check that bit closely. I've already provisioned a replacement credential with the same scopes, so no config shape changes needed. For the record, the new key is here.

app token of hahif-hahof = vxb11-rgZ4JucSjb0

Leadership Review Briefing — Billing Transition, Soravel Software

Prepared for: Finance Team

We are moving all Pellwright subscriptions from monthly to annual billing starting next fiscal year. Expected effects: improved cash position in Q1, reduced invoicing overhead, and a modest churn bump we've modeled at 3–4%. Existing monthly customers receive a 10% annual conversion incentive. Revenue recognition treatment has been reviewed with our auditors.

The strategic motivation for the timing is captured in the note below.

confidential, bajeg-taguf: Holaxox Systems plans to raise the Gilok list price by 32 percent in October.